The RV Keary was formally dedicated by Minister Conor Lenihan and Mrs. Barbara Keary on October 6th 2009 at Poolbeg Yacht Club, Dublin. The launch coincided with a celebratory 10th anniversary conference of seabed surveying in Ireland, Seabed 10. According to Minister Lenihan, ¿in commissioning the new vessel, RV KEARY, we will also see cost effective mapping of our shallowest waters and a valuable addition to our national research capacity¿. The RV Keary is owned by the Geological Survey of Ireland and will play an important role in INFOMAR¿s commitment to survey the 26 priority bays and 3 priority areas outlined in the programmes strategy. The vessel is named after Raymond Keary, one of Ireland¿s pioneering marine geologists. It is a purpose built, aluminium catamaran designed for the survey of shallow waters, with a draft of only 1.7m. The 15 metre fully-equipped and state of the art hydrographic/geophysical launch will deliver survey data that will meet all required international specifications.
